In Tune 2017 – Where New Musicals are Born, Presented by Touchstone Theatre

The biennial event for the development of new Canadian musicals is back! Since 2011, In Tune has been the launching pad for homegrown hits like Onegin, The Best Laid Plans: a Musical, and Love Bomb, while remaining a celebrated destination for strengthening individual artists’ musical theatre practices.  This year’s In Tune features five public showcases of new musicals from award-winning artists; masterclasses from professional musical theatre instructors and New York’s acclaimed musical producer, Jack Viertel.

June 8 – 18 (Various times)

Waterfront Theatre & Studio 1398 (Granville Island), The Post at 750, Stanley Alliance Industrial Stage

Point Grey Fiesta

The Point Grey Fiesta is the community’s annual start-of-summer event for families and friends. Starting with a Saturday parade on West 10th Avenue, the Saturday celebration continues in Trimble Park with stage performances, activities and exhibitors. Carnival rides in Trimble Park operate from Friday to Sunday. With the exception of the carnival rides and midway games, Fiesta entertainment and children’s activities are free of charge.

June 17th

Trimble Park
